Home
last modified time | relevance | path

Searched refs:ras_cmd (Results 1 – 2 of 2) sorted by relevance

/netbsd-src/sys/external/bsd/drm2/dist/drm/amd/amdgpu/
H A Damdgpu_psp_v11_0.c857 struct ta_ras_shared_memory *ras_cmd; in psp_v11_0_ras_trigger_error() local
863 ras_cmd = (struct ta_ras_shared_memory *)psp->ras.ras_shared_buf; in psp_v11_0_ras_trigger_error()
864 memset(ras_cmd, 0, sizeof(struct ta_ras_shared_memory)); in psp_v11_0_ras_trigger_error()
866 ras_cmd->cmd_id = TA_RAS_COMMAND__TRIGGER_ERROR; in psp_v11_0_ras_trigger_error()
867 ras_cmd->ras_in_message.trigger_error = *info; in psp_v11_0_ras_trigger_error()
869 ret = psp_ras_invoke(psp, ras_cmd->cmd_id); in psp_v11_0_ras_trigger_error()
873 return ras_cmd->ras_status; in psp_v11_0_ras_trigger_error()
880 struct ta_ras_shared_memory *ras_cmd; in psp_v11_0_ras_cure_posion()
886 ras_cmd = (struct ta_ras_shared_memory *)psp->ras.ras_shared_buf; in psp_v11_0_ras_cure_posion()
887 memset(ras_cmd, 0, sizeof(struct ta_ras_shared_memory)); in psp_v11_0_ras_cure_posion()
[all …]
H A Damdgpu_psp.c712 struct ta_ras_shared_memory *ras_cmd; in psp_ras_enable_features() local
718 ras_cmd = (struct ta_ras_shared_memory *)psp->ras.ras_shared_buf; in psp_ras_enable_features()
719 memset(ras_cmd, 0, sizeof(struct ta_ras_shared_memory)); in psp_ras_enable_features()
722 ras_cmd->cmd_id = TA_RAS_COMMAND__ENABLE_FEATURES; in psp_ras_enable_features()
724 ras_cmd->cmd_id = TA_RAS_COMMAND__DISABLE_FEATURES; in psp_ras_enable_features()
726 ras_cmd->ras_in_message = *info; in psp_ras_enable_features()
728 ret = psp_ras_invoke(psp, ras_cmd->cmd_id); in psp_ras_enable_features()
732 return ras_cmd->ras_status; in psp_ras_enable_features()